Matching subscriptions: dx-packages https://bugs.launchpad.net/bugs/1514065 Title: Windows move in workspaces after a window resize event Status in compiz-plugins-main package in Ubuntu: Confirmed Bug description: I run Ubuntu 14.04 LTS as a VirtualBox guest (both with VB 4.3.x and 5.x) using the default desktop. If I toggle the size of the screen (using Host-Right-Ctrl-F) from maximised to not maximised and then back again, the workspaces behave incorrectly. The same happens also if I save and restore a VirtualBox session from disk. Here is what goes wrong: - Maximised windows move between Workspaces - When activating the Workspaces viewer, maximised windows cannot be dragged to the Workspace they should be on - they appear to drag, and then "snap back" to their present (wrong) location - Unmaximising and re-maximising a window fixes the problem for that window only I have written a script to toggle the maximisation status of all windows, which resolves the problem. It is probably of note that this bug only affects maximised windows - if a window is not maximised then it remains on the correct workspace, and can be moved to any other without my 'reset' hack. I don't think the Workspace grid size makes any difference - I've had this happen with 3x2 and 3x3 arrangements. I have installed a brand new Ubuntu guest using the "ubuntu-14.04.2 -desktop-amd64.iso" image and cannot reproduce the problem. It is perhaps the case that the problematic machine was installed using the "ubuntu-14.04-desktop-amd64.iso" image (I don't know if that would matter).
